Well, as some have suggested, keyword advertising in the gun business is not profitable, or even possible sometimes... Lycos has dropped the hammer on us as well. It is distressing, I say again, that we cannot sell legitimate parts due to political pressure.
And again, I will repeat myself, what the gun industry needs is a search engine dedicated to themselves. I wish I had the knowledge to pull this off. (I need to write to the major manufacturers and suggest they pull resources to make this happen. Of course, maybe it is a bad idea too!?) Well, any suggestions for effective advertising? Shotgun News comes to mind, as well as other magazines...

This must have happened pretty much across the board somewhere near the 1st of the month. I just checked my site's firearms related pages and while I usually had Google ads for plenty of gun related items, I see now that they are either public service ads or they fall back to Jeep related ads (which is the predominate topic of my site). This really does stink. I feel for you.

Common Carrier
They cannot filter search results or they will lose their common carrier status and would be responsible for search results containing copyrighted or illegal material, the first of which is next to impossible to filter out.
This policy has been around about as long as Google has been. Their "no" discussion policy on it is simply an attempt to keep costs low. But to affect this policy, the industry will have to move together. I see this as a "New Media" opportunity for the NRA, JPFOA, and NSSF to organize, inform, and pressure a segment of American society that is usually very poorly informed about the realities of legitimate firearm ownership, and help bring us back into mainstream acceptance and understanding. If Google stands behind this policy they should be willing to discuss it once in awhile, but that's only going to happen between our leaders and theirs, and only when there is sufficient demand presented to them. So contact the NRA et al and let them know this is an important issue to you, and one that you feel affects long-term protection of the 2nd Amendment. Dark Knight, if you have solutions in mind I am very interested in the details since I am in the same boat. |
